JVF26 - Bloodaxe Book Challenge

Wednesday 18th February 2026 - 13:30-15:00

Travel back in time with bestselling and award-winning author M.G. Leonard! Following the release of her latest book, The Legend of Viking Thunder, M.G. Leonard—creator of the Beetle Boy and Adventures on Trains series—joins us at JORVIK Viking Festival 2026!

Young readers can hear about the inspiration behind Sim’s Norse adventure, discover what it’s like to write stories for a living, and get a glimpse into the world of Viking storytelling. This is the perfect event for adventure enthusiasts, time travellers, and budding Viking experts!

You’ll also have the chance to ask your own questions, purchase Time Keys titles, and get them signed.

Pre-booking is essential.
Suitable for ages 7–11.

Venue: York Explore Library (Mariott Room), Library Square, York YO1 7DS
